New diagnostic procedures and prognostic markers are continually being developed for a wide range of medical complaints. Medical institutions are therefore regularly faced with the decision as to whether to replace an existing procedure with a new one. the study of clinical decision support systems role in health care (1980-2010)

background clinical decision support systems (cdss or cds) are interactive computer programs, which are designed to assist physicians and other health professionals with decision making tasks. the main purpose of modern cdss is to assist clinicians at the point of care. this means that a clinician would interact with a cdss to help determine diagnosis, analysis, etc. of patient data. material a...
